Bullfighting in Costa Rica is more like bull ‘dodging’

Unlike the Spanish form, Costa Rican bullfighting does not aim to kill the bull, but only to dodge it. In this way, it resembles Pamplona’s Running of the Bulls more than a classic corrida. Instead of happening on the streets with hundreds of a bulls at a time, however, there are only one or two bulls in the ring. Jamie Fullerton takes us to this Costa Rican Christmas tradition.
